forked from anomalyco/opencode
-
Notifications
You must be signed in to change notification settings - Fork 0
Open
Description
Task Description
taskctl status shows the pipeline stage but not how long the task has been in it. The PM cannot tell if a developer has been working for 2 minutes or 20 minutes, or if an adversarial agent went silent.
Implementation
- Compute elapsed time from
pipeline.last_activityto now - Show in
taskctl statusoutput: e.g.Pipeline: adversarial-running (attempt 1, 4m32s) - Also show per-stage duration in
taskctl inspectpipeline history
Quality Gates (Non-Negotiable)
- TDD: Write tests before implementation
- Linting passes
- Local verification: all tests pass
Acceptance Criteria
taskctl statusshows elapsed time for in-progress stagestaskctl inspectshows per-stage duration in pipeline history- Elapsed time formats as:
Xs,Xm Ys,Xh Ym(no decimals)
Reactions are currently unavailable
Metadata
Metadata
Assignees
Labels
No labels